// Token: 0x060124AF RID: 74927 RVA: 0x004B3854 File Offset: 0x004B1A54 public static void SetUITaskGroupConflict(UIGroup4LowMem group1, UIGroup4LowMem group2) { ProjectLUITaskRegister.SetUITaskGroupConflict(group1, group2); }
// Token: 0x0601249F RID: 74911 RVA: 0x004B2C78 File Offset: 0x004B0E78 private void RegisterUITasksForLowMem() { if (!BJLuaObjHelper.IsSkipLuaHotfix && this.TryInitHotFix("") && this.m_RegisterUITasksForLowMem_hotfix != null) { this.m_RegisterUITasksForLowMem_hotfix.call(new object[] { this }); return; } BJLuaObjHelper.IsSkipLuaHotfix = false; Debug.Log("ProjectLUITaskRegister.RegisterUITasksForLowMem"); ProjectLUITaskRegister.RegisterUITask("LoginUITask", UIGroup4LowMem.Login); ProjectLUITaskRegister.RegisterUITask("ReloginUITask", UIGroup4LowMem.ReLogin); ProjectLUITaskRegister.RegisterUITask("PreloadUITask", UIGroup4LowMem.Preload); ProjectLUITaskRegister.RegisterUITask("CommonU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("InviteNotifyU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("NoticeU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("ChatU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("UserGuideU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("UserGuideDialogU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("PlayerSettingU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("PlayerLevelUpU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("PlayerSimpleInfoU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("BusinessCardU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("ChestU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("GetRewardGoodsU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("InstructionU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("RewardGoodsDescU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("VoiceRecordU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("HeroSkinChangeU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("StoreSoldierSkinDetailUITask", UIGroup4LowMem.Common); ProjectLUITaskRegister.RegisterUITask("WorldU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("WorldEventMissionU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("BuyEnergyU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("EnergyStatusU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("GetPathU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("MonthCardInfoU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("DialogU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("GoddessDialogU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("HeroListU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("HeroJobTransferU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("HeroCommentU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("EquipmentDepotU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("EquipmentForgeU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("BagListU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("BagFullU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("MissionUITask", UIGroup4LowMem.Mission); ProjectLUITaskRegister.RegisterUITask("SelectCardUITask", UIGroup4LowMem.SelectCard); ProjectLUITaskRegister.RegisterUITask("HeroBreakEffectU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("HeroBreakRarityUpU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("StoreU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("FriendUITask", UIGroup4LowMem.Friend); ProjectLUITaskRegister.RegisterUITask("FettersUITask", UIGroup4LowMem.Fetters); ProjectLUITaskRegister.RegisterUITask("DrillUITask", UIGroup4LowMem.Drill); ProjectLUITaskRegister.RegisterUITask("HeroSoldierSkinUITask", UIGroup4LowMem.Hero); ProjectLUITaskRegister.RegisterUITask("GuildU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("GuildManagementU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("GuildGameListU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("GuildRaidU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("GuildMassiveCombatU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("GuildStoreU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("NormalItemBuyUITask", UIGroup4LowMem.Guild); ProjectLUITaskRegister.RegisterUITask("RiftUITask", UIGroup4LowMem.Rift); ProjectLUITaskRegister.RegisterUITask("BattleLevelInfoU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("RaidLevelU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("HeroDungeonUITask", UIGroup4LowMem.Fetters); ProjectLUITaskRegister.RegisterUITask("UnchartedU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("ThearchyU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("AnikiU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("TreasureMapU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("MemoryCorridorU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("HeroTrainningU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("HeroPhantomU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("CooperateBattleU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("UnchartedScoreU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("ClimbTowerU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("ClimbTowerLevelInfoU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("ClimbTowerRaidU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("TeamUITask", UIGroup4LowMem.Uncharted); ProjectLUITaskRegister.RegisterUITask("TeamRoomInfoU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("TeamRoomInviteU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("ArenaSelectUITask", UIGroup4LowMem.Arena); ProjectLUITaskRegister.RegisterUITask("ArenaUITask", UIGroup4LowMem.Arena); ProjectLUITaskRegister.RegisterUITask("ArenaDefendUITask", UIGroup4LowMem.Arena); ProjectLUITaskRegister.RegisterUITask("OpenServiceActivityUITask", UIGroup4LowMem.Activity); ProjectLUITaskRegister.RegisterUITask("ActivityUITask", UIGroup4LowMem.Activity); ProjectLUITaskRegister.RegisterUITask("RaffleUITask", UIGroup4LowMem.Activity); ProjectLUITaskRegister.RegisterUITask("PlayerInfoU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("MailU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("WaitPVPInviteU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("RankingU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("SignU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("TestU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("ActivityNoticeU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("ARU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("ArchiveUITask", UIGroup4LowMem.World); ProjectLUITaskRegister.RegisterUITask("BattleU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.RegisterUITask("BattleResultU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.RegisterUITask("BattleResultScoreU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.RegisterUITask("BattleLoseU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.RegisterUITask("BattleReportEndU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.RegisterUITask("BattleDialogU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.RegisterUITask("AppScoreUITask", UIGroup4LowMem.Battle); ProjectLUITaskRegister.SetUITaskGroupConflict(UIGroup4LowMem.Login, UIGroup4LowMem.Common); ProjectLUITaskRegister.SetUITaskGroupConflict(UIGroup4LowMem.Login, UIGroup4LowMem.World); ProjectLUITaskRegister.SetUITaskGroupConflict(UIGroup4LowMem.Login, UIGroup4LowMem.Battle); ProjectLUITaskRegister.SetUITaskGroupConflict(UIGroup.World, UIGroup.Battle); UIGroup4LowMem[] array = new UIGroup4LowMem[] { UIGroup4LowMem.Hero, UIGroup4LowMem.SelectCard, UIGroup4LowMem.Mission, UIGroup4LowMem.Drill, UIGroup4LowMem.Fetters, UIGroup4LowMem.Rift, UIGroup4LowMem.Arena, UIGroup4LowMem.Uncharted, UIGroup4LowMem.Activity, UIGroup4LowMem.Friend }; foreach (UIGroup4LowMem group in array) { ProjectLUITaskRegister.SetUITaskGroupConflict(UIGroup4LowMem.Battle, group); } for (int j = 0; j < array.Length; j++) { for (int k = 0; k < array.Length; k++) { if (array[j] != array[k]) { ProjectLUITaskRegister.SetUITaskGroupConflict(array[j], array[k]); } } } }